Actor Fardeen Khan Makes Long-Awaited Comeback in Heeramandi

News Desk3 months ago

A first-look image of Fardeen Khan, who plays Wali Mohammed in the historical drama series, was released by Netflix on Saturday.

The caption said, “Wali Mohammed tries to balance his royal duties and his heart’s desire while caught up in a furious battle between love and duty.” As Wali Mohammed, Fardeen Khan makes a breathtaking comeback to the big screen!

His first appearance in Heeramandi: The Diamond Bazaar, which is based on the lives of the red-light district in undivided India and the courtesans of Lahore, shows him in a completely new form with a moustache and period clothing.

“Fardeen Khan makes his spectacular return to the screen as Wali Mohammed, caught in a whirlwind struggle of love and duty, Wali Mohammed attempts to reconcile his heart’s desire with his royal responsibilities,” the caption said.
Dulha Mil Gaya was Fardeen’s last big-screen appearance. The actor had taken a hiatus, abstaining from all film and social media.

Starring in the film are Sharmin Segal, Richa Chaddha, Sanjeeda Sheikh, Aditi Rao Hydari, Sonakshi Sinha, and Manisha Koirala.

According to the official series summary, “A young heir caught in the crossfire of a power struggle in Heeramandi chooses love over succession, upending the status quo.” set in pre-independence India in opposition to the growing independence movement.

The 14-year filmmaker’s passion project, Heeramandi: The Diamond Bazaar, is hailed as an epic tale of love, power, retribution, and freedom. Heeramandi, which has an idea credited to Moin Beg and is produced by Sanjay Leela Bhansali and Prerna Singh, will be available on Netflix on May 1.
